在iOS开发中,测试证书是不可或缺的一部分。测试证书的作用是通过签名证书来识别应用程序的开发人员身份,并确保应用程序在设备上正确安装和运行。本文将介绍苹果测试证书的制作原理和详细步骤。
一、制作证书前的准备工作
在制作证书之前,需要进行以下准备工作:
1. 注册苹果开发者账户
苹果开发者账户是制作测试证书的前提条件,需要在官方网站上注册开发者账户,注册过程中需要提供个人信息和信用卡信息等。
2. 安装Xcode
Xcode是苹果开发的集成开发环境,是iOS开发者必备的工具之一。在制作测试证书过程中需要使用到Xcode。
3. 生成CSR文件
CSR文件是证书请求文件,用于向证书颁发机构申请证书。在制作测试证书之前需要先生成CSR文件。
二、证书制作步骤
1. 登录苹果开发者中心
在浏览器中打开苹果开发者中心,使用注册时所填写的账号和密码登录。
2. 创建证书
点击“Certificates, Identifiers & Profiles”选项卡,选择“Certificates”,点击“+”按钮,选择“iOS App Development”,然后按照提示填写证书信息,最后点击“Continue”按钮。
3. 生成CSR文件
在生成CSR文件的界面中,点击“Continue”按钮,选择“Choose File”按钮,选择之前生成的CSR文件,然后点击“Generate”按钮。在生成CSR文件的过程中,需要输入开发者账户的密码。
4. 下载证书
在生成证书的界面中,点击“Download”按钮,下载证书。证书文件的格式为.cer。
5. 导入证书
在Xcode中,选择“Preferences”菜单,点击“Accounts”选项卡,选择开发者账户,然后点击“View Details”按钮,在弹出的窗口中,点击“+”按钮,选择之前下载的证书文件,导入证书。
6. 设置证书
在项目的“Build Settings”中,找到“Code Signing Identity”选项,设置证书为之前导入的证书。
7. 打包应用程序
在Xcode中,选择“Product”菜单,点击“Archive”选项,将应用程序打包成.ipa文件。
8. 安装应用程序
将.ipa文件通过iTunes或其他工具安装到设备上。
总结:
以上就是苹果测试证书的制作原理和详细步骤。制作测试证书需要注册开发者账户、安装Xcode、生成CSR文件等准备工作,然后按照步骤创建证书、下载证书、导入证书、设置证书、打包应用程序和安装应用程序。测试证书的制作需要一定的技术和经验,但是只要按照上述步骤操作,就可以制作出符合要求的测试证书。